Output 63d38f56dc7aeed4ff8bc1ccad26030ebd82975a46fcf494c1a561b3ee867e5e:18

value
105100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b49f329ef75c5b2fbee118eaa7630e3faf7129f2 OP_EQUAL
address
3JA4GKrtXVHUH8cMGj3wDoM11vzfa5aDMm
transaction
63d38f56dc7aeed4ff8bc1ccad26030ebd82975a46fcf494c1a561b3ee867e5e
spent
true